
The National Intelligence Bureau (NIB) has initiated a series of investigations into officials of the former Nana Akufo-Addo administration, including Dr Matthew Opoku-Prempeh, former Minister of Education.

Dr Opoku-Prempeh, who also served as the vice presidential candidate of the New Patriotic Party (NPP) in the 2024 elections, has confirmed that he visited the NIB to respond to enquiries regarding his tenure in the previous administration.
A Law-Abiding Citizen’s Response
In an interview with 1957 News, Dr Opoku-Prempeh stated that, as a law-abiding citizen who once held high public office, he couldn’t decline the NIB’s invitation, especially with a clear conscience. He emphasised the importance of accountability, noting that nobody can escape it. Dr Opoku-Prempeh revealed that he had been to the NIB twice, providing all the information requested by the state’s investigative body.
Cooperation with the NIB
Dr Opoku-Prempeh explained that he had nothing to hide and was ready to assist at any time. He mentioned that some details were hard to remember, but he gave honest answers, relying on the records kept by technocrats and other staff at the Ministry of Education. Other Officials Under Investigation
Other officials under investigation by the NIB include:
– Professor Ameyaw Ekumfi: Details of the investigation into Professor Ekumfi’s activities are not yet publicly available.
– Kwaku Ohene Gyan: The former Deputy Director of Operations at the National Service Authority is also cooperating with the NIB in their enquiries.
